“…4,5 This indicates a mesodermal origin of stellate cells, which was confirmed by a very recent study. 6 In this study, submesothelial cells positive for activated leukocyte cell adhesion molecule (ALCAM) were shown to store lipid droplets after retinol treatment and to acquire the phenotype of HSCs. 6 ALCAM is a cell-surface immunoglobulin superfamily member expressed by primitive hematopoietic stem cells and associated with embryonic hematopoiesis as well as vasculogenesis.…”

“…Some researchers consider that these cells are derived from mesenchymal cells of septum transversum, which form the submesothelial layer under the liver capsule [26,28,29], but their epithelial origin cannot be excluded [30]. The number of hepatic stellate cells increases in the course of development [25].…”

“…In either adult or fetal liver, fibroblasts (myofibroblasts) are located in the region of portal triads [20,25], around central veins, and in the Glisson capsule [22] or, in the fetal liver, in the submesothelial layer of mesenchymal cells [29]. Portal myofibroblasts express smooth muscle actin and desmin and are morphologically similar to activated stellate cells [20,32].…”
